Transaction e626a7e6d6e10b88b62ffd91d608cdd8353110239ab6499707ac3c4616636702
1 Input
1 Output
-
e626a7e6d6e10b88b62ffd91d608cdd8353110239ab6499707ac3c4616636702:0
- value
- 3618883
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7c7089674dee579d0d04dad56b4cd1390ef3895 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1N8XXQYszvBUW5VdJXRqTREwvDCFBWr21j